Transaction 37ef890cbd63f1a42316dad18c37f36e59679988add7e74b5537b955818e379d
1 Input
2 Outputs
- 37ef890cbd63f1a42316dad18c37f36e59679988add7e74b5537b955818e379d:0
- 37ef890cbd63f1a42316dad18c37f36e59679988add7e74b5537b955818e379d:1
value 723403
address 17V98yCsFCNHRpUxtRGaWU4pCkSmUDCDJw
value 200446
address 13oRHT7sBqA9xqi7fvawZh2kBkH445CxGF